Yesterday I scored on about 10 lbs of this mat'l from my dentist, along with the box it originally came in. This morning I called the Mfr, (Kodak) and inquired about the composition. I was told that the film backers are 98% lead, 1% tin and 1% antimony. I was cautioned that they need to be disposed of in an environmentally approved manner. I told them that I was aware of that and would act appropriately! Well, at least we now know what's in the Kodak stuff. Perhaps the other film makers are similar? --Shuz
